a couple of idea's to help out here; plastic heated swells and contracts with cold/winter freezing - the plastic/rubber could bust; so they need to be out of the sun and bad weather; also if you lose water pressure it would be better to stair step them so gravity could help when you need to get at the water: if needed you could use suction at the exit hose; also to keep them from bulging/leaking you don't have to keep water running constantly just use occasionally then turn off entrance faucet.
